1. Introduction: Understanding Bounty Systems in Modern Competition
a. Definition and core principles of bounty systems
A bounty system is an incentive structure where rewards are offered for achieving specific objectives, often encouraging individuals or groups to undertake tasks that might otherwise be neglected. At its core, bounty systems motivate participation by aligning individual effort with tangible rewards, fostering a competitive environment focused on targeted outcomes.
b. Historical origins and evolution of bounty-based incentives
Historically, bounty systems trace back to medieval times when monarchs offered rewards for capturing outlaws or enemies, effectively mobilizing citizens’ efforts. Over time, this concept evolved into modern bounty programs used in law enforcement and innovation contests, reflecting an enduring principle: incentivizing action through rewards.
c. The significance of bounty systems in contemporary competitive environments
Today, bounty systems influence diverse fields—from cybersecurity to corporate innovation—by driving engagement, accelerating problem-solving, and fostering strategic competition. Their ability to focus collective effort on specific challenges makes them vital tools in an increasingly complex world.

2. Theoretical Foundations of Bounty Systems
a. Incentive structures and motivation dynamics
Bounty systems leverage extrinsic motivation by offering rewards that incentivize individuals to act. These structures tap into psychological drivers such as achievement, status, and monetary gain, often leading to heightened motivation compared to passive or intrinsic motivators.
b. Risk-reward balance and behavioral influence
Participants weigh potential gains against risks—time, effort, or exposure—before engaging. Effective bounty systems balance these factors to ensure sustained participation without encouraging reckless behavior, similar to how competitive gaming rewards strategic risk-taking.
c. Comparison with other competitive incentive models
Unlike fixed salary or quota-based incentives, bounty systems are dynamic, often project-specific, and outcome-oriented. For instance, in crowdsourcing platforms, rewards are tied directly to successful completion, fostering a results-driven culture.
3. Bounty Systems in Digital Gaming: A Modern Arena of Competition
a. How gaming environments simulate real-world bounty mechanics
Video games often mirror real-world bounty principles by creating objectives with tangible rewards, encouraging players to strategize, compete, and collaborate. These virtual mechanics serve as microcosms for understanding broader societal bounty systems.
b. Case study: Rockstar Games’ Red Dead Redemption and the saloon poker as a social bounty scene
In Red Dead Redemption, players can hunt down wanted criminals for rewards, simulating bounty hunting. The social aspect emerges during activities like saloon poker, where reputation, risk, and reward intertwine—highlighting how social signaling enhances the bounty experience.
c. Case study: Hunt: Showdown’s bounty hunting in Louisiana bayous
Hunt: Showdown immerses players in a competitive environment where they hunt supernatural targets for bounty, emphasizing risk management, stealth, and strategic alliances. The game exemplifies how bounty mechanics motivate diverse behaviors and long-term strategic planning.
d. Case study: The Elder Scrolls Online’s Dark Brotherhood bounty system
In this MMORPG, players undertake assassination contracts with monetary and reputation incentives, reflecting real-world bounty dynamics. The system encourages players to balance risk, reward, and ethical considerations within a multiplayer context.
4. From Virtual to Real-World Applications: Bounty Systems in Business and Society
a. Corporate competition and bounty-based innovation contests
Innovative companies utilize bounty-like challenges to crowdsource solutions—Google’s AI challenges or open patent contests—where rewards attract diverse talent, accelerating technological advancement and fostering a culture of open innovation.
b. Law enforcement, security, and bounty programs as societal tools
Programs such as “Most Wanted” rewards or bug bounty initiatives like those managed by cybersecurity firms incentivize public participation in crime resolution and security enhancement, demonstrating bounty systems’ societal relevance.
c. Crowdsourcing and open innovation platforms utilizing bounty models
Platforms like Innocentive or open source communities deploy bounty models to solve complex problems, harnessing global expertise and providing monetary rewards, thus exemplifying the scalability of bounty systems.
5. Psychological and Ethical Dimensions of Bounty Competition
a. Motivation, engagement, and competitive drive
Bounty incentives can significantly boost engagement by appealing to competitive instincts and achievement motivation. For instance, in bug bounty programs, researchers are driven by recognition and monetary rewards, leading to enhanced cybersecurity.
b. Ethical considerations and potential pitfalls of bounty incentives
While effective, bounty systems risk encouraging unethical behavior, such as hacking for personal gain or falsifying results. Transparency and regulation are crucial to mitigate such issues, ensuring fairness and integrity.
c. Impact on collaboration versus individualism in competitive settings
Bounty systems can foster both individual achievement and collaborative efforts—evident in open source projects—though they may also incentivize secrecy or sabotage if misaligned with collective goals.
6. Non-Obvious Aspects of Bounty Systems
a. Bounty systems as social signaling and reputation-building mechanisms
Successful bounty hunters or researchers often build reputations that open future opportunities. This social signaling reinforces a cycle of trust, skill recognition, and increased participation, as seen in cybersecurity communities.
b. The role of bounty systems in shaping strategic behavior and long-term competition
Participants may adapt their strategies based on bounty structures, leading to long-term strategic shifts. For example, companies might develop proprietary solutions after initial bounty-driven innovations, evolving the competitive landscape.
c. Unintended consequences: escalation, corruption, and imbalance
Excessive bounty rewards can lead to escalation of conflict or corruption, as seen in illegal bounty hunting or unethical hacking. Maintaining balance is essential to prevent destabilization.
